82R9925 JRJ-D By: Isaac H.B. No. 1596 A BILL TO BE ENTITLED AN ACT relating to documentation acceptable as proof of identification for voting. B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: SECTION 1. Section 63.0101, Election Code, is amended to read as follows: Sec. 63.0101. DOCUMENTATION OF PROOF OF IDENTIFICATION. The following documentation is acceptable as proof of identification under this chapter: (1) a driver's license or personal identification card issued to the person by the Department of Public Safety or a similar document issued to the person by an agency of another state, regardless of whether the license or card has expired; (2) a form of identification containing the person's photograph that establishes the person's identity; (3) a birth certificate or other document confirming birth that is admissible in a court of law and establishes the person's identity; (4) United States citizenship papers issued to the person; (5) a United States passport issued to the person; [(6) official mail addressed to the person by name from a governmental entity; [(7) a copy of a current utility bill, bank statement, government check, paycheck, or other government document that shows the name and address of the voter;] or (6) [(8)] any other form of identification prescribed by the secretary of state. SECTION 2. This Act takes effect September 1, 2011.
